25 April 2006

《儿子》

“妈!我都说了,我不喜欢吃三层肉!我就是喜欢吃排骨!你为什么老是要逼我吃排骨? 再说,我吃再多的三层肉也不会如你所说的会使我更壮硕。。。为什么就连我要吃什么你都要管?!”


*****************************************

星期三的早上,倾盆大雨,到湿巴刹买菜的家庭主妇寥寥无几。

“老板,排骨一公斤。”

“咦!李太,你怎么今天不买三层肉,改买排骨呢?你平时不是说什么要买排骨给你的儿子吃,说什么要让他吃得胖一点,壮一点,还说什么买排骨就好像买一堆骨头,最不划算了!怎么今天你会改变以往的作风呢?”

李太沉默不语。10多元的一公斤排骨,她从那用了10几年了的黑色皮包内抽出一张50元钞票交给了摊贩后,抓起了那袋排骨,匆匆忙忙地离开了。连那多余的40元也不想找回了。

*****************************************

“妈!我都说了,不要再买那些老土的格子衬衫给我,穿了出门,多丢脸啊!我要穿的衣服,我自己去买。为什么连我要穿什么你都要管?!”


*****************************************

“嘀!嘀!嘀!”洗衣机发出的声响,正告知李太衣物已洗涤完毕。李太从洗衣机里抽出衣物要将它们挂在竹竿上晾干的这一幕,十分不协调。她身穿了一件过大号且退了色的粉红色米奇老鼠T-恤,下身则穿了一件也是早已退了色的黄色紧身裤;她从洗衣机里拿出来的衣物,包括了:时下最流行的牛仔裤(被染上了一点白色和有很多个“破洞”的那一款)、走复古风的衬衫、印有鲜艳的涂鸦的T-恤、还有几件印着国际著名摔跤手肖像的衣服。

晾完了衣服,李太的脸颊湿湿的。不知道是李太忙家务忙得满头大汗,或是在把挂满了衣物的竹竿插入窗外的竹竿架时头被还在下着的绵绵细雨给淋湿。

也许她流泪了。

*****************************************

“妈!我都说了,别再帮我整理书桌!别再碰我的东西了!不是跟你说了吗,每当你整理我的书桌就会弄乱我的东西!虽然书桌是乱,但却是乱中有序。为什么就连我的生活方式你都要管?!”


*****************************************

“碰!”

李太一手将整齐并列在书架上的课本、参考书与儿子最爱的武侠小说通通推下来,也顺手将文件夹里的资料通通拿出来,往书桌上随便扔。李太的力气极大,因为她的手臂极粗,说她的手臂与一般人的大腿那样粗一点也不夸张。虽然才一米五八,但是毕竟一个女人(尤其是结了婚,生了孩子的女人)这么多年没有注重及保养身材,再诱人的曲线也会扭曲走样,最终身材就会像德国货币在二战时那样膨胀起来。

*****************************************

下午一时,李太盛了两碗饭,将炒好了的红烧排骨和糖醋排骨盛到盘上,也将炖好了的西洋菜排骨汤盛进碗里。

李太在儿子的书桌上吃中饭。儿子的那碗饭毫无动静。李太不晓得儿子是否有回来陪她吃饭,但她的直觉告诉她,儿子是不会回来陪她吃饭的, 因为儿子根本就不曾喜欢过这个家。

*****************************************

《17岁少年跳楼自杀,疑是与母起争执》
